3 stars Darediablo is an american band formed in 1999 in USA and releasing so far 4 albums, this one is their second one named Bedtimes story from 2002. I was quite pleasent surprised about this album, Darediablo plays a kind of heavy rog with great keybords arrangements over some spacier instrumentation. Maybe at some point they have some influnces from Hawkwind, or the bands from early to mid '70's period when this kind of music was very popular. The album has a lots of instrumental passages from more up tempo like the title track who opens the album, great keybords elements shown here, to a more calm almost space and psychedelic in atmosphere but always keeping the listner with ears opened all the time. The passages are not very complex, they rely more on composition then on virtousity, but that is not a bad thing after all. Good album all the way , nothing realy impressive but quite good and enjoyble. I will give 3 stars for this one. They are very uknown band to larger public, not a review yet on any of their albums, but maybe with mine on this album the listners will open thir eyes and try to listen to this obscure band from heavy prog realm.
